The Senate has confirmed the appointment of new service chiefs by President Muhammadu Buhari.
They are Maj-Gen. Abayomi Olonishakin, Chief of Defence Staff; Maj-Gen. Tukur Buratai, Chief of Army Staff; Rear Adm. Ibok-Ete Ibas, Chief of Naval Staff and Air Vice-Marshal Sadique Abubakar, Chief of Air Staff.
After hours of screening the top military officials on Tuesday, the senate formally confirmed their appointments.
The Senate President, Dr. Bukola Saraki, urged them to tackle Boko Haram, insurgency and oil theft in the country.
The House has yet to announce its own decision.
